Description (last modified by manuq)
The GTK2 notebook tabs are a) confusing because the coloring of the active tab, the others and the rest of the space has very similar tones of grey and b) very thin, hard to click and not suitable for touch.
We solved this for the tabs of Browse after switching the activity to GTK+3. Now is time to generalize this for all the notebooks.
- use same style as in Browse GTK+3 (active tab with toolbar background color)
- get the same toolbar height for tabs with and without icons
- buttons in active tab: use the same styling than toolbuttons for hovering and tap/click highlight
- buttons in inactive tabs: also set styling for hovering and tap/click highlight
For the first item, Daniel Francis provided a patch to the mailing list.
